Change Unhealthy Habits For Immediate Release: We know what we need to do to live healthier lifestyles. Research shows that what we think, feel, and do about eating, exercise, stress, relationships, and our lifestyle, all influence how well we live and age. So why don’t we make healthier choices? Making positive, lasting changes in our behavior is difficult. Behavior modification requires self-awareness, better time management, and most importantly, the ability to tap into our innate intelligence and engrained belief system to improve our vitality, health and well being. Cancer Survivor, Sharon Redd, developed a remarkably simple yet comprehensive Totally Alive Program (TAP), which utilizes the body, mind, heart and spirit dimensions of health to help you achieve balance. TAP is a lifetime system that works to effectively alter unhealthy habits. When Sharon Redd was diagnosed with cancer, she refused to accept the grim prognosis. She used every known therapy and modern medicine to beat the odds. For her own survival, Ms. Redd had to improve her daily healthy habits for stress relief, eating and exercise . During her journey, she realized that many lifestyle habits and attitudes needed to be altered. What emerged was the 7 Simple Habits To Live By © system that promotes health, well-being and energy. Her remarkable TAP program helps elevate productivity and improve health, while balancing and rejuvenating the body, mind, heart and spirit. The TAP program features empowering, inspiring, and simple methods to increase energy, make the most of your time, and follow through with the behaviors that match your commitments. Ms. Redd’s empowering book , Totally Alive: 7 Simple Habits to Live By, and the companion TAP Energy/Stress Relief Practice video are based on recent research and proven techniques to achieve balance, wellness, rejuvenation and improved quality of life. About the Author:
Sharon Redd, M. Ed., LPC- served on the advisory board of the National Wellness Research Institute, dedicated to advancement of productivity, health, and work/life balance. Ms. Redd is also a licensed counselor and has earned therapeutic certifications in Bioenergetics Analysis, EMDR and Imago Relationship Therapy. She uses her over 30 years of experience as an educator, psychotherapist, executive coach, trainer and consultant to create a successful health management program that produces lasting results. She is considered a visionary in the field of human consciousness and wellness.
Ms. Redd has authored Totally Alive: 7 Simple Habits to Live By and Totally Alive: Simple Ways to Live Healthy Longer, as well as an accompanying DVD and numerous articles. She has received the distinguished Public School Teacher of the Year Award, been a faculty member of the Omega Institute, and has served as an officer on the boards of many professional organizations. She also serves as a supervisor for licensing professional counselors and is a certified CE provider. For many years, Ms. Redd has been a sought after presenter for professional conferences and health care organizations.
